Just to let u guys know I implemented actual projectile bullets for the player weapons last night. So hitscan bullets have been wiped out. The gameplay is very much different now but in a good way for both the player and the AI.
Demon spawning is in when using the Grimoire Special Weapon. They work a lot like the spirits you spawn in Hexen with the Cleric's final cross weapon. It's awesome.

I’m using the fleshy gargoyles with invisibility enabled. They look perfect. I wanted that ghost look from Hexen but I wanted monsters similar to what u would see in Blood. Worked out great. Their melee slashes do 5 times more damage than the standard gargoyles and they shoot cerberus fireballs instead of those bones. They last for 15 seconds before disappearing. You spawn 7 of them at once.
Voxels are rendered in the KVX voxels format. Are u any good at painting voxels?
